#include "register_x86.hpp"

const Register::RegisterImpl           all_RegisterImpls     [Register::number_of_registers      + 1];
const FloatRegister::FloatRegisterImpl all_FloatRegisterImpls[FloatRegister::number_of_registers + 1];
const XMMRegister::XMMRegisterImpl     all_XMMRegisterImpls  [XMMRegister::number_of_registers   + 1];
const KRegister::KRegisterImpl         all_KRegisterImpls    [KRegister::number_of_registers     + 1];

const char * Register::RegisterImpl::name() const {
  static const char *const names[number_of_registers] = {
    "rax", "rcx", "rdx", "rbx", "rsp", "rbp", "rsi", "rdi",
    "r8",  "r9",  "r10", "r11", "r12", "r13", "r14", "r15",
    "r16", "r17", "r18", "r19", "r20", "r21", "r22", "r23",
    "r24", "r25", "r26", "r27", "r28", "r29", "r30", "r31"
  };
  return is_valid() ? names[encoding()] : "noreg";
}

const char* FloatRegister::FloatRegisterImpl::name() const {
  static const char *const names[number_of_registers] = {
    "st0", "st1", "st2", "st3", "st4", "st5", "st6", "st7"
  };
  return is_valid() ? names[encoding()] : "fnoreg";
}

const char* XMMRegister::XMMRegisterImpl::name() const {
  static const char *const names[number_of_registers] = {
    "xmm0",    "xmm1",  "xmm2",  "xmm3",  "xmm4",  "xmm5",  "xmm6",  "xmm7"
    ,"xmm8",   "xmm9",  "xmm10", "xmm11", "xmm12", "xmm13", "xmm14", "xmm15"
    ,"xmm16",  "xmm17", "xmm18", "xmm19", "xmm20", "xmm21", "xmm22", "xmm23"
    ,"xmm24",  "xmm25", "xmm26", "xmm27", "xmm28", "xmm29", "xmm30", "xmm31"
  };
  return is_valid() ? names[encoding()] : "xnoreg";
}

const char* KRegister::KRegisterImpl::name() const {
  const char *const names[number_of_registers] = {
    "k0", "k1", "k2", "k3", "k4", "k5", "k6", "k7"
  };
  return is_valid() ? names[encoding()] : "knoreg";
}
